WALKING IN THE LIGHT MEANS LIVING TRANSPARENTLY BEFORE GOD
ANCHOR SCRIPTURE:
“This then is the message which we have heard of him, and declare unto you, that God is light, and in him is no darkness at all.” — 1 John 1:5
KEY VERSE
“But if we walk in the light, as he is in the light, we have fellowship one with another, and the blood of Jesus Christ his Son cleanseth us from all sin.” — 1 John 1:7
DEVOTIONAL MESSAGE
Walking in the light is more than attending church, carrying a Bible, speaking Christian language or maintaining a good reputation before people. Walking in the light means living openly and honestly before God.
The Bible says:
“God is light, and in him is no darkness at all.” — 1 John 1:5
God has no hidden sin, deception, corruption or contradiction. His character is perfectly holy, truthful and righteous. Therefore, anyone who claims to belong to Him must desire to walk according to His light.
To walk in the light means allowing God's Word to expose what is wrong within us and then responding with genuine repentance and obedience.
Light reveals.
Light exposes.
Light guides.
Light purifies.
Light brings clarity.
Light produces fellowship.
Darkness, however, conceals.
A person can hide things from people, but nothing is hidden from God.
“For there is nothing covered, that shall not be revealed; neither hid, that shall not be known.” — Luke 12:2
Transparency before God does not mean pretending that we have no weaknesses. Rather, it means refusing to hide our weaknesses behind hypocrisy.
David understood this principle when he prayed:
“Search me, O God, and know my heart: try me, and know my thoughts.” — Psalm 139:23
The person walking in the light says:
“Lord, search me.”
“Lord, correct me.”
“Lord, expose what must be removed.”
“Lord, make me what You want me to be.”
Walking in the light also involves confession. John says:
“If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just to forgive us our sins, and to cleanse us from all unrighteousness.” — 1 John 1:9
Notice that the Bible does not say, “If we conceal our sins.” It says, “If we confess.”
The enemy wants darkness because darkness protects deception. God wants light because light produces transformation.
You may successfully hide something from people, but you can never hide it from God.
Therefore, do not merely ask:
“What do people think about me?”
Ask:
“What does God see when He looks into my heart?”
That is where genuine Christianity begins.

BIBLICAL CHARACTERISTICS OF A PERSON WALKING IN THE LIGHT
1. HONESTY
“Wherefore putting away lying, speak every man truth with his neighbour.” — Ephesians 4:25
A person walking in the light does not build life around lies and deception.
2. HOLINESS
“But as he which hath called you is holy, so be ye holy...” — 1 Peter 1:15
Light produces a desire to live differently from the darkness.
3. CONFESSION
“If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just to forgive us...” — 1 John 1:9
A person walking in the light does not stubbornly defend sin when God exposes it.
4. OBEDIENCE
“And hereby we do know that we know him, if we keep his commandments.” — 1 John 2:3
Walking in the light means walking according to God's Word.
5. LOVE FOR OTHERS
“He that loveth his brother abideth in the light...” — 1 John 2:10
The light of Christ produces genuine love rather than hatred, bitterness and malice.
ILLUSTRATIONS
1: THE DIRTY ROOM AND THE OPEN CURTAINS
Imagine a room that has not been cleaned for months. Everything looks acceptable while the curtains remain closed.
Then someone opens the curtains and sunlight enters.
Suddenly, dust becomes visible.
Cobwebs become visible.
Dirt becomes visible.
The sunlight did not create the dirt.
It revealed what was already there.
LESSON
When God's Word shines into our hearts, it may expose attitudes, motives, habits and sins we did not want to acknowledge.
Do not hate the light because it exposes your dirt.
Thank God for the light because what is exposed can be cleansed.
2: THE CLEAR GLASS WINDOW
A clean glass window allows light to pass through freely. But when the glass becomes covered with dirt, the light entering the room becomes distorted.
The problem is not with the sun.
The problem is with the obstruction.
Likewise, God's light has not become weaker.
Sometimes our fellowship with God becomes clouded because of unconfessed sin, compromise, bitterness, pride or disobedience.
LESSON
Do not blame God when your spiritual life becomes cloudy.
Ask:
“Lord, what is obstructing Your light in me?”
Then allow the Holy Spirit to cleanse it.

HYMN
I Want to Walk as a Child of the Light
Author: Kathleen Thomerson (b. 1934)
Published: 1966
This hymn is especially appropriate because it expresses the believer's desire to live continually in the light of Christ.
I want to walk as a child of the light,
I want to follow Jesus;
God set the stars to give light to the world,
The star of my life is Jesus.
CHORUS
In Him there is no darkness at all;
The night and the day are both alike.
The Lamb is the light of the city of God:
Shine in my heart, Lord Jesus.
Spiritual emphasis:
The hymn reminds us that walking in the light is ultimately about allowing Jesus, the Light of the World, to govern our hearts and conduct.
